Over on DivePhotoGuide (DPG), a report on and the results of the Picture Perfect Curacao (North American Underwater Photographer of the Year) competition have been posted. The basis of the contest was that a group of DPG monthly competition series winners, Allison Vitsky, Jeremy Kozman and Rand Mcmeins, were flown to Curacao, given $1000, put up at Lions Dive and Beach Resort and given diving by Ocean Encounters to compete not only between themselves but also against Keri Wilk, to see whose images would be used for Curacao Tourism's next ad campaign. Despite the "amateurs" achieving great results, with Alison winning three of the five categories, the overall winner was Keri. The contest was an interesting one, as the images were being judged for use in Curacao's upcoming advertising campaigns, rather than solely on artistic merit.
